The Procedure
We carefully consider each individual’s case and design a custom treatment plan to minimize the need for more invasive surgery. We offer various sedation options to ensure comfort, including local, sedation, and general anesthesia. Once the anesthesia has taken effect, our expert surgeons will carefully make incisions to remove each tooth. After the teeth are removed, each site is cleaned of any tooth or bone debris. We then stitch gum tissue back together and place gauze over the extraction site to promote healing, manage bleeding, and help blood clots form.
Why do wisdom teeth need to be removed?
Simply put, there is no room in your mouth for wisdom teeth. The human mouth does not have room for the additional four teeth that are growing, as all of the spots are already taken by the rest of your adult teeth. This is why if wisdom teeth are not removed, they can cause problems such as gum infection, cysts, benign tumors, alignment issues, and damage to nearby teeth.
What is the cost of wisdom teeth removal?
It depends. Factors include teeth positioning, level of impaction, and the number of teeth that need removal. Once your wisdom teeth evaluation is complete, we will be able to provide a transparent cost estimate for surgery. Additionally, some costs may be covered by your dental insurance.
What can I eat after surgery?
For the first 24 hours, only eat soft, cold or warm foods, but nothing hot.
Do wisdom teeth stitches dissolve?
Yes. Dissolvable stitches disappear within a few days.
Can wisdom teeth grow back after extraction?
No, although it is possible (and rare) to have more than four wisdom teeth. If you do have additional third molars, it’s highly likely you’ll need them removed when the others are removed.
What are dry sockets?
If a blood clot is removed from the extraction site, the bone and nerves are exposed, which creates a dry socket. To avoid getting a dry socket, do not smoke tobacco products, use a straw, drink carbonated beverages, or eat hard, chewy, hot, or spicy foods! Do follow our surgical instructions provided by the practice during your consultation.
